Corporas

//ˈkɔː(ɹ)pəɹəs// noun

noun ·Rare ·Advanced level

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    The corporal, or communion cloth. obsolete

    "The hawke tyryd on a bone, And in the holy place She mutyd there a chase Upon my corporas face."

Etymology

From Middle English coperas, copereaus, corpas, corperas, corperaus, corporas, corporasse, corporaus, corporax, corporeals, corprax, from Old French corporals, corporaus, plural of corporal (“corporal”, adjective).
